The Opposition has submitted the no-confidence motion against Prime Minister Imran Khan in the National Assembly. 

A total of 86 lawmakers from the Opposition parties have signed the no-confidence motion, sources said. JUI-F's Shahida Akhtar Ali, PML-N's Khawaja Saad Rafique, Marriyum Aurangzeb, Ayaz Sadiq, Rana Sanaullah, Khawaja Saad Rafique and PPP's Naveed Qamar and Shazia Marri submitted the no-trust motion for a session to the NA Secretariat.

Opposition is claiming that opposition parties have the numbers required for the success of the no-confidence motion. The opposition is claiming to have the support of 196 to 2002 members of national assembly.   

In order to make the no-confidence motion against the prime minister successful, the joint opposition requires the support of 172 MNAs. For the success of the vote of no-confidence motion against the speaker or the deputy speaker, a simple majority of the members is required. The voting on the motion against a speaker or deputy speaker is conducted through a secret ballot whereas an open vote by division is required for the similar motion against the prime minister.

Now speaker national assembly will call the session of the assembly within a week in which opposition will table the no-confidence motion in the house.
